首页 未命名文章正文

深入解析滑动手机网站代码,优化用户体验的关键,滑动手机网站代码深度解析,解锁优化用户体验之道

未命名 2026年02月07日 21:41 9 admin
深入解析滑动手机网站代码,优化用户体验的关键在于优化页面布局和交互逻辑,通过简化页面结构、优化加载速度、增强响应速度,提升用户浏览和操作便捷性,关注触摸滑动流畅度,减少卡顿现象,为用户提供愉悦的浏览体验。

随着移动互联网的快速发展,手机网站已经成为人们获取信息、娱乐、购物等生活服务的重要渠道,滑动手机网站代码作为手机网站的核心技术之一,对用户体验有着至关重要的影响,本文将从滑动手机网站代码的原理、实现方法以及优化策略等方面进行深入解析,以帮助开发者提升手机网站的用户体验。

滑动手机网站代码原理

滑动手机网站代码主要基于以下几种技术实现:

  1. JavaScript:JavaScript是滑动手机网站代码的核心,负责实现页面元素的动态效果和交互功能。

  2. CSS3:CSS3用于控制页面元素的样式,如动画、过渡效果等。

  3. HTML5:HTML5提供了丰富的标签和API,使得滑动手机网站代码更加简洁、高效。

滑动手机网站代码实现方法

滑动轮播图

滑动轮播图是手机网站中常见的滑动效果,可以实现图片、视频等多媒体内容的展示,以下是一个简单的滑动轮播图实现方法:

(1)HTML结构:

<div class="swiper-container">
  <div class="swiper-wrapper">
    <div class="swiper-slide"><img src="image1.jpg" alt="image1"></div>
    <div class="swiper-slide"><img src="image2.jpg" alt="image2"></div>
    <div class="swiper-slide"><img src="image3.jpg" alt="image3"></div>
  </div>
  <!-- 如果需要分页器 -->
  <div class="swiper-pagination"></div>
  <!-- 如果需要导航按钮 -->
  <div class="swiper-button-prev"></div>
  <div class="swiper-button-next"></div>
</div>

(2)CSS样式:

.swiper-container {
  width: 100%;
  height: 300px;
}
.swiper-slide {
  text-align: center;
  font-size: 18px;
  background: #fff;
  /* Center slide text vertically */
  display: -webkit-box;
  display: -ms-flexbox;
  display: -webkit-flex;
  display: flex;
  -webkit-box-pack: center;
  -ms-flex-pack: center;
  -webkit-justify-content: center;
  justify-content: center;
  -webkit-box-align: center;
  -ms-flex-align: center;
  -webkit-align-items: center;
  align-items: center;
}

(3)JavaScript代码:

var swiper = new Swiper('.swiper-container', {
  loop: true,
  autoplay: {
    delay: 2500,
    disableOnInteraction: false,
  },
  // 如果需要分页器
  pagination: {
    el: '.swiper-pagination',
  },
  // 如果需要前进后退按钮
  navigation: {
    nextEl: '.swiper-button-next',
    prevEl: '.swiper-button-prev',
  },
});

滑动导航栏

滑动导航栏可以实现页面内容的快速切换,提高用户体验,以下是一个简单的滑动导航栏实现方法:

(1)HTML结构:

<div class="navbar">
  <ul>
    <li><a href="#home">首页</a></li>
    <li><a href="#news">新闻</a></li>
    <li><a href="#contact">联系我们</a></li>
    <li><a href="#about">关于我们</a></li>
  </ul>
</div>

(2)CSS样式:

.navbar {
  width: 100%;
  background-color: #333;
}
.navbar ul {
  list-style-type: none;
  margin: 0;
  padding: 0;
}
.navbar li {
  float: left;
}
.navbar li a {
  display: block;
  color: white;
  text-align: center;
  padding: 14px 16px;
  text-decoration: none;
}

(3)JavaScript代码:

var navbar = document.querySelector('.navbar');
var links = navbar.querySelectorAll('a');
for (var i = 0; i < links.length; i++) {
  links[i].addEventListener('click', function(event) {
    event.preventDefault();
    var section = this.getAttribute('href');
    document.querySelector(section).scrollIntoView();
  });
}

滑动手机网站代码优化策略

  1. 优化性能:合理使用CSS3动画和JavaScript,避免过度依赖动画和复杂逻辑,减少页面加载时间。

  2. 适配不同设备:确保滑动效果在不同设备和浏览器上都能正常显示,如使用媒体查询(Media Queries)等技术。

  3. 优化交互体验:合理设置滑动速度、滑动距离等参数,使滑动操作更加流畅、自然。

  4. 考虑触摸屏操作:针对触摸屏设备,优化滑动效果,如增加滑动阻力、滑动反馈等。

  5. 优化视觉体验:合理使用背景、颜色、字体等元素,使滑动效果更加美观、大方。

滑动手机网站代码在提升用户体验方面发挥着重要作用,开发者应深入理解滑动效果的原理,结合实际需求,不断优化代码,为用户提供更加优质的手机网站体验。

标签: 滑动

上海锐衡凯网络科技有限公司,www.hadiqi.com网络热门最火问答,网络技术服务,技术服务,技术开发,技术交流 备案号:沪ICP备2023039795号 内容仅供参考 本站内容均来源于网络,如有侵权,请联系我们删除QQ:597817868